NCT Number: NCT01114425
The objective are to assess the nature and incidence of drug intolerance observed with a new antiretroviral triple therapy, Truvada® [0-0-1] + Isentress® 400 mg tablets [1-0-1], prescribed in a setting of the treatment of individuals with recent exposure to a risk of transmission of HIV infection and to compare the results with those of previous studies conducted according to the same methodology, with other combinations of antiretrovirals.

raltegravir (Isentress) 400 mg bid
Time frame: one year
Proportion of patients who stop the post-exposure treatment before the planned 28 days, owing to adverse reaction(s).
Proportion of patients reporting a post-exposure treatment-related side effect before the end of the treatment.
